Shehu Sani, former senator representing Kaduna Central, has said President Muhammadu Buhari’s call for the United States to reloate its Africa Command from Germany to Africa is an invitation for recolonisation.

He said this via a tweet on Wednesday.
Buhari had said he urged the US to take the step after his virtual meeting with Anthony Blinken, US Secretary of State, against the backdrop of growing security challenges in the continent.
“The President’s call for World powers military HQ on African soil is an open invitation for recolonisation of Africa. It’s easier to tell and get them to come and when they come, it’s impossible to tell and get them to go out.

“Once the US relocates their HQ to Africa, Russia, China, Iran, Saudia, Israel, and co would follow suit with establishing their Commands HQs, and then Africa will be militarily balkanized; then we either become like Korea or like Syria,” Shehu Sani said.

“Over six decades since Independence, African countries should purposefully work together to confront & address their security challenges, while honorably seeking foreign technical assistance. The call for the US to relocate its @USAfricaCommand HQ to Africa is unconscionable.”
